How they compare
Poland currently reports 31.7% against 31.4% in Sri Lanka, a difference of 0.3%.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 5 shared years of data; in 2006 it was Sri Lanka ahead.
Poland ranks 23rd and Sri Lanka ranks 24th of 38 countries.
Sri Lanka has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
